Why Is My Office Printer Not Working?

Printer problems almost always feel random, but there are consistent culprits that show up again and again in business environments. Understanding what might be causing your issue can save you from wasting an hour trying the wrong fix.

What Are the Most Common Reasons a Printer Stops Working in an Office?

  • Driver conflicts or outdated drivers: When Windows or macOS updates, printer drivers can break silently. The printer looks connected but nothing prints.
  • Network connectivity issues: Networked office printers depend on a stable IP address and proper firewall configuration. A network change, router reboot, or VLAN misconfiguration can knock a printer offline for every user at once.
  • Print spooler errors: The Windows print spooler service manages print jobs in a queue. When it crashes or gets stuck, your jobs disappear or pile up and nothing moves.
  • IP address conflicts: If your printer uses a dynamic IP and the DHCP server assigns that address to another device, the printer effectively disappears from the network.
  • Paper feed and jam issues: Worn rollers, humidity damage to paper stock, or a piece of torn paper stuck in the feed path can cause repeat jams even after you think you have cleared them.
  • Toner or ink problems: Low toner, incompatible cartridges, or improperly seated ink heads cause print quality failures that can look like hardware problems.
  • Firewall or security software blocking communication: Overly aggressive security policies, particularly after a network security upgrade, can block printer traffic on ports your IT team did not anticipate.
  • Wrong default printer set: A common source of confusion β€” the print job is going to a different device or a virtual printer like Microsoft Print to PDF.

How Do You Fix a Printer That Is Not Working in an Office Environment?

Fixing a printer not working in an office correctly means looking at the full picture: the device, the network, the workstation, and the software environment together. Here is how a qualified IT team approaches it.

Step-by-Step Printer Troubleshooting for Business Networks

  • Verify physical connections first: Check USB or Ethernet cables. For wireless printers, confirm the device is on the correct Wi-Fi network and within range of a strong signal.
  • Restart the print spooler service: On Windows, open Services, locate Print Spooler, stop the service, clear the spool folder, and restart. This resolves a significant percentage of sudden printing failures.
  • Assign a static IP address to network printers: In a business environment, shared printers should never rely on dynamic IP assignment. Reserve or assign a static IP to eliminate address conflicts permanently.
  • Uninstall and reinstall the correct driver version: Pull the current driver from the manufacturer's website, not the disc that came with the printer three years ago. Match the driver to your operating system version exactly.
  • Check the firewall and security policies: Confirm that printer communication ports (typically TCP 9100, UDP 161, and others depending on the manufacturer) are open between workstations and the print server or device.
  • Update firmware on the printer itself: Printer manufacturers release firmware updates that fix bugs, improve network stability, and address security vulnerabilities. Most offices never do this.
  • Test from multiple workstations: Identify whether the issue is device-wide or isolated to one user or machine. This determines whether the fix lives on the printer or on a specific workstation.

When Should a Milton Business Call an IT Professional About Printer Problems?

Not every printer issue requires a technician visit, but there are clear signals that the problem goes beyond what an office manager or a quick Google search can resolve.

Signs Your Printer Problem Is an IT Infrastructure Issue

  • The printer goes offline repeatedly after being fixed, pointing to a network configuration problem rather than the printer itself.
  • Multiple users across different workstations cannot print, suggesting a shared network or server issue.
  • The issue started immediately after a Windows update, a new security tool was installed, or your network was recently modified.
  • You have tried restarting everything multiple times and the problem comes back within hours or days.
  • Print jobs disappear without printing and no error message appears.
  • You manage multiple printers across different locations or departments in Fulton County and need consistent policy and configuration management.

Why does my office printer keep going offline even after I reconnect it?

A printer that repeatedly goes offline is almost always a network configuration issue, not a printer hardware failure. The most common causes are dynamic IP address conflicts, inconsistent wireless signal, or a workstation caching an incorrect printer port. A qualified IT technician will assign a reserved or static IP address to the printer and verify the network path is stable. This resolves the recurring offline problem permanently in the vast majority of cases.

Is a recurring printer problem a sign of a larger IT infrastructure issue?

It can be. A printer that fails repeatedly is often a symptom of an underlying network stability problem, outdated infrastructure, or a gap in your IT management practices. Printers are frequently one of the first devices to reveal issues with DHCP configuration, VLAN setup, or firewall policies.
